Power system for a work machine

The invention relates to a system for a work machine. The power system comprises a power-split continuously variable transmission for propulsion of the work machine and a hydraulic system for work hydraulics. The power-split continuously variable transmission has a hydrostatic branch and a mechanical branch. The hydrostatic branch comprises a first hydraulic machine and a second hydraulic machine. The hydrostatic branch comprises a first control valve fluidly connected to the first hydraulic machine and to the second hydraulic machine for controlling the flow of hydraulic fluid between the first hydraulic machine and the second hydraulic machine. The hydraulic system comprises at least one hydraulic actuator fluidly connected to a first port of the first hydraulic machine, and a second control valve for controlling the flow of hydraulic fluid to said at least one hydraulic actuator.

WORK VEHICLE, AND CONTROL DEVICE AND CONTROL METHOD FOR WORK VEHICLE
20210348363 · 2021-11-11 ·

A control device of a work vehicle includes a required output torque determination unit that determines a required output torque of the power transmission device based on an operation amount of the operation device and a traveling speed of the work vehicle, a traveling load estimation unit that estimates a traveling load torque related to a traveling load on the work vehicle, a required output torque correction unit that corrects the required output torque such that the required output torque is included in an allowable output torque range including an estimated traveling load torque, and a drive source control unit that outputs a control signal for the drive source based on a corrected required output torque.

WHEELED WORK VEHICLE
20210340730 · 2021-11-04 ·

A wheeled work vehicle includes: a transmission transmitting the rotational power of a traveling hydraulic motor to wheels; a traveling control valve having an interruption position that interrupts supply of hydraulic fluid from a hydraulic pump to the traveling hydraulic motor; a shift changeover valve that shifts the speed stage of the transmission by the position of the shift changeover valve being selectively switched; and a controller that controls the traveling control valve and the shift changeover valve. The controller switches the traveling control valve to the interruption position, then switches the position of the shift changeover valve such that the speed stage of the transmission is shifted to the low speed stage, and switches the traveling control valve from the interruption position to an original position side before the switching in a case where the controller shifts the transmission from the high speed stage to the low speed stage.

HYDRO-MECHANICAL HYBRID TRANSMISSION DEVICE WITH ENERGY MANAGEMENT MECHANISM

A hydro-mechanical hybrid transmission device with an energy management mechanism includes an input member, a mechanical transmission mechanism, an energy management mechanism, a power output mechanism, an output member, a convergence mechanism, a start mechanism, a hydraulic transmission mechanism, a clutch assembly, and a brake assembly. The clutch assembly connects the input member to the mechanical transmission mechanism, the power output mechanism, and the hydraulic transmission mechanism, and connects the energy management mechanism to the mechanical transmission mechanism and the power output mechanism. The clutch assembly and the brake assembly provide a continuous transmission ratio between the input member and the output member and/or the power output mechanism, between the energy management mechanism and the output member and/or the power output mechanism, and between the energy management mechanism together with the input member and the output member and/or the power output mechanism.

DRAIN FOR HYDRAULIC SYSTEM

A hydraulic drain system for a working machine including a hydrostatic pump, a tank, a cooler, a first conduit, and a second conduit. The hydrostatic pump is configured to be driven by a prime mover. The tank is configured to store fluid drained from the hydrostatic pump. The cooler is positioned upstream of the tank. The first conduit couples the hydrostatic pump to the cooler. The second conduit directly couples the hydrostatic pump to the tank.

THERMAL HYDRAULIC PROPULSION SYSTEM
20210095644 · 2021-04-01 ·

A hydraulic propulsion system converts heat or thermal energy into hydraulic energy, and such hydraulic energy into mechanical work. The hydraulic propulsion system includes a thermal unit, a hydraulic cylinder with pistons and springs mounted therein, one or more hydraulic motors, one or more hydraulic accumulators, and one or more electrical energy generators, as well as a plurality of flow control valves to control the flow of hydraulic fluid between the various components. The hydraulic propulsion system may be enhanced by an energy transmission unit including a wave generator.

WORK VEHICLE AND CONTROL METHOD FOR WORK VEHICLE
20210131070 · 2021-05-06 ·

A work vehicle includes an engine, a hydrostatic transmission, a work implement pump driven by the engine, a work implement driven by hydraulic fluid discharged from the work implement pump, an accelerator, a first sensor configured to output a signal indicative of an operation amount of the accelerator, a work implement operating member, a second sensor configured to output a signal indicative of an operation amount of the work implement operating member, and a controller. The controller is configured to receive signals from the first sensor and the second sensor, determine a target input horsepower input to the hydrostatic transmission from the operation amount of the accelerator, and determine a target rotational speed of the engine from the target input horsepower and the operation amount of the work implement operating member.

Transmission system

A transmission system includes a power take-off for driving an implement and a hydrostatic unit for transmitting power from the engine to the power take-off. The hydrostatic unit includes a first hydraulic power unit having a first connection line and a second connection line, and a second hydraulic power unit having a first connection line and a second connection line. The hydrostatic unit also includes a valve for connecting the first hydraulic power unit and the second hydraulic power unit, the valve being positionable at least in a first position a first position and in a second position.
